Green Tara, also known as Shyamatara, is one of the most revered forms of the deity in the context of Tibetan Buddhism and is revered for her swift and compassionate protection. She is a deity of mercy and can vanquish fear and danger while providing immediate help to those who need it. She is depicted sitting on a lotus with one leg stretched out and can jump into action at a moment’s notice. Her association with the color green represents her deep association with the earth and her ability to remove obstacles with speed and efficiency. Her mantra is widely recited to seek her blessings and overcome physical, emotional, and spiritual challenges. She represents the loving and compassionate aspect of Buddha’s wisdom and provides healing and peace to all who seek her blessings. Her figure represents the potential of compassion and awareness to overcome the obstacles of life.
